Partilhar via


ALLOWEDVALUES elemento (esquema de definição do tipo de item de trabalho)

[Observação: Este tópico é pré-versão documentação e está sujeitas a alterações em versões futuras. Tópicos em branco são incluídos sistema autônomo espaços reservados.]

Define uma lista de valores permitidos para o campo.Permitidos valores são valores que estão disponível para seleção em um lista de campos nos formulários de item de trabalho e no Construtor de Consultas.Você deve selecionar de um desses valores.

<xs:element name="ALLOWEDVALUES" type="ListRule"/>

Atributos e elementos

As seções a seguir descrevem atributos, elementos filho, e elementos pai.

Atributos

Atributo

Descrição

for

Opcional PlainRule atributo.

Especifica o nome de um usuário ou agrupar ao qual esta regra se aplica.

not

Opcional PlainRule atributo.

Especifica o nome de um usuário ou agrupar ao qual esta regra não se aplica.

expanditems

Opcional ListRule atributo.

Especifica se um agrupar especificado pelo LISTITEM elemento deve ser expandido para incluir grupos subordinados na lista. O valor padrão é true.

filteritems

Opcional ListRule atributo.

Especifica que somente os membros de grupos e nomes de agrupar, são incluídos na lista.O único permitido valor do atributo é excludegroups.

Elementos filho

Elemento

Descrição

GLOBALLIST elemento (esquema de definição do tipo de item de trabalho)

Elemento opcional.

Você deve definir pelo menos um elemento filho desta tabela.

Faz referência a uma lista global que contém valores a incluir na seleção de valores para o ALLOWEDVALUES, PROHIBITEDVALUES, e SUGGESTEDVALUES elementos.

LISTITEM elemento (esquema typelib)

Elemento opcional.

Você deve definir pelo menos um elemento filho desta tabela.

Define um valor de lista válido.

Elementos pai

Elemento

Descrição

campo elemento (esquema de definição do tipo de item de trabalho)

Elemento necessário.

Faz referência a uma definição de campo do item de trabalho e as regras e condições que aplicar ao campo.A referência se baseia o STATE, TRANSITION, DEFAULTREASON, ou REASON elemento que seu pai FIELDS elemento é um filho.

Elemento campo (elemento WORKITEMTYPE)

Elemento necessário.

Define um campo de item de trabalho e especifica as regras e condições que se aplicam a ele.

Comentários

ALLOWEDVALUES é um elemento filho opcional de FIELD (Item de trabalho Type Definition esquema) e FIELD (WORKITEMTYPE Elemento).

Exemplo

<ALLOWEDVALUES for="user or group name" not="user or group name" expanditems="true | false" filteritems="excludegroups">
    <GLOBALLIST name="global list value" />
    <LISTITEM value="list item value" />
</ALLOWEDVALUES>

Informações do elemento

Namespace

https://schemas.Microsoft.com/VisualStudio/2005/WorkItemTracking/TypeDef

Nome do esquema

Definição de tipo de item de trabalho

Validação de arquivo

WorkItemTypeDefinition.xsd

Tipo de elemento

Tipo complexo ListRule (tipo de item de trabalho Definition esquema)

Pode ser vazio

Não

Consulte também

Conceitos

Regras de campo disponível

Outros recursos

Definindo regras de campo

Definir listas de campo